- [ ] PortionPal recipe-scaling calculator: double-check the fraction rounding before Thursday's cut. Marnie found that scaling a recipe from 4 to 7 servings turned "1/3 cup" into "0.58333 cups," which, no. The vulgar-fraction formatter is merged but needs a smoke test on the Dunmere staging box. Whoever picks this up, note in the sync doc which build you verified against.

trace token, yageg-fahaf: htk3_4d6

Handover Note — Support Outsourcing, Orvane Systems

For finance: the plan to move tier-one customer support to the Calvetta service partner is approved in principle. Transition costs land in Q2, with steady-state savings from Q4 onward. Severance provisions have been estimated but not booked. Please hold the contingency line until contracts are signed. The negotiated per-seat rate appears below.

internal memo for kajep-tawip: The renewal with Holaelix Group closes at $10 million a year, 5 percent below the last contract. Project Wenael slips by two quarters because of the tooling delay.

Careful here — the retry backoff on the Fernmill thumbnail queue interacts badly with the worker pool size, and we paged on-call twice last quarter for exactly this. Before merging, please confirm these numbers against the capacity doc for the Oakhollow render tier. For reference, the constants this change adjusts are shown below.

tuning table, kageg-tawig:
RATE_LIMITS = {
    "fraeth": 344,
    "lamvan": 467,
    "feneth": 346,
    "fraiel": 293,
    "novvan": 861,
    "pelix": 710,
    "silir": 416,
}

## Artifact Signing — SDK Parity Notes (Weekly Sync)

Kestrel SDK for Android reached parity with the Swift client this sprint: offline queueing, batched telemetry, and retry semantics now match. Both SDKs ship as signed artifacts from the same pipeline. Remaining gap: background sync throttling, targeted next sprint. Verify both release bundles before tagging. Both artifacts validate against the shared signing key below.

signing key of kawig-fafog = bky19_6Fypv1qws7J8qJtaYjX

Handover: date localization — Moved all date rendering in Fernwick to the `localedate` helper; no raw `toLocaleString` calls remain. Remaining work: Quennish locale has no short-month data, falls back to numeric. Tests live in `spec/dates`. Config strings sit in the Tarnby vault, which resealed during the migration. Unseal it with the recovery passphrase below.

vault phrase of bajof-hahip = sorael-ulaix